The free proline was extracted from plant materials by homogenizing shoot and root tissues in 3% sulfosalicylic acid followed by centrifugation at 5000 g for 20 min at 25°C. To 1 ml of the extract was added 1 ml of the reagent mixture (consisting of 6 ml glacial acetic acid, 4 ml phosphoric acid water and 0.25 g ... Ninhy drin (2,2 - dihydroxyindane-1,3-dione, CAS number 485-47-2) is extensively used to assay amino acids.
